December 1 (SeeNews) - Croatian hotel operator Valamar Riviera [ZSE:RIVP-R-A] said on Friday its supervisory board has given its final approval to investments totalling 632.96 million kuna ($99.6 million/83.8 million euro) for 2018.
The 2018 investments represent a continuation of the company strategy to reposition its portfolio towards products and services with high added value, Valamar said in a statement with the Zagreb bourse.
In 2018, the company plans to complete the Valamar Girandella Resort in Rabac where the first five-star Kinderhotel in Croatia will be opened, thus expanding its family-oriented portfolio segment.
Valamar will also continue its large strategic investments in premium camping in Istria and on Krk Island, while investments in Dubrovnik will be focused on creating additional hotel amenities at Valamar Argosy.
Investment plans also include numerous projects for guest amenities and increasing energy efficiency, the company noted.
Valamar's final investment sum for 2018 has been cut slightly from the planned 703.84 million kuna announced earlier this year.
(1 euro=7.55467 kuna)
